Holiday Inn Express to enter Russia

After opening its first Indigo Hotel property in Saint Petersburg, IHG continues to expand its footprint in Russia through the upcoming opening of its first Holiday Inn Express unit in the country, in Voronezh-Kirova.

This 145-room Holiday Inn Express unit will be located in the city center of Voronezh, a city with 1 million inhabitants located halfway between Moscow and Rostov-on-Don, close to major Russian highways and railways. Its opening will take place in a few weeks and is part of a multiple development agreement signed with Regional Hotel Chain (RHC) in 2013. Indeed, IHG plans to significantly expand its footprint in Russia, with a target of 100 hotels to be opened or under development by 2020.

Robert Shepherd, IHG's Chief Development Officer Europe, stated: "Russia, the CIS and Georgia is a priority market for us and we want to be number one there. In line with our strategy we are expanding our portfolio of brands in the region, and in March this year we brought our upscale boutique brand Hotel Indigo to Russia.  We have also identified a gap in the market for quality, affordable mid-market accommodation and our Holiday Inn Express brand meets the needs of our owners and our guests perfectly."
